TMS works by delivering gentle magnetic pulses, similar in strength to an MRI, to the specific brain regions that regulate mood. There are no needles, no anesthesia, and no recovery period.
Plan for 60 to 90 minutes. During this session, a certified TMS treater will perform a brief brain mapping procedure. This identifies your motor threshold and the precise spot on your scalp where stimulation will be most effective. We use the NeuroStar neuronavigated TMS system for accuracy.
You’ll come to our office five days per week for approximately 6‑7 weeks (36 total sessions). Each session lasts about 19 minutes. You sit in a comfortable reclining chair, fully awake, while the TMS device delivers magnetic pulses. You can read, listen to music, or simply relax. When the session ends, you drive yourself back to your normal activities immediately.
Many patients begin noticing positive changes during week 2 or week 3 of treatment. The full benefit typically becomes clear after completing the entire 36‑session course. Clinical studies show that most people who finish TMS experience meaningful symptom reduction.
TMS is FDA-cleared for major depressive disorder and obsessive-compulsive disorder. At Center for Psychiatric Wellness, we also use it for other related conditions. Most patients come to us after trying two or more antidepressant medications that did not provide adequate relief.
MDD involves persistent low mood, loss of interest, and changes in sleep or appetite. TMS directly stimulates the dorsolateral prefrontal cortex, an area of the brain that becomes underactive in depression. Unlike medication, TMS does not cause weight gain, sexual dysfunction, or emotional numbness.
When depression continues despite two or more full antidepressant trials, it’s called treatment-resistant depression. This is the primary indication for TMS therapy. Most insurance plans covering TMS in Van Buren specifically require a TRD diagnosis, and our team will help document your history.
For adults with OCD who have not responded to standard treatments, TMS received FDA clearance in 2018. Patients often report a reduction in intrusive thoughts and compulsive behaviors over the course of treatment.
Depression and anxiety frequently occur together. TMS targets brain circuits involved in both conditions, so many patients experience relief from worry and low mood simultaneously.
When bipolar disorder presents with depressive episodes, TMS may be an option. Our medical director, Dr. Fiori, evaluates each patient individually to determine if TMS is appropriate for their specific bipolar symptoms.

TMS therapy is covered by most major insurance plans for treatment-resistant depression and major depressive disorder. Center for Psychiatric Wellness is in-network with many plans, and we handle all prior authorization paperwork at no cost to you.
What insurers typically look for: A formal diagnosis of major depressive disorder (MDD) or treatment-resistant depression (TRD), plus documentation that you have tried at least two antidepressant medications at adequate doses for sufficient duration. Your first in‑clinic visit takes 60‑90 minutes. It includes a psychiatric evaluation and a brain mapping session to determine your motor threshold. This ensures precise targeting of the dorsolateral prefrontal cortex. After that, each daily session is about 19 minutes.
TMS and electroconvulsive therapy (ECT) are completely different. TMS uses gentle magnetic pulses (similar to an MRI) with no anesthesia, no seizure, and no memory loss. There are no cognitive side effects. The side effect is mild scalp discomfort during the first few sessions, which typically goes away on its own.
A full course is 36 sessions, five sessions per week for about 6‑7 weeks. Most people start feeling improvement between weeks 2 and 3. The full benefit usually becomes clear after completing the entire treatment course.
Yes. TMS has been FDA-cleared since 2008 and has been studied in over 100 clinical trials. The side effect is mild, temporary scalp discomfort or a headache during the first few sessions. Unlike antidepressants, TMS does not cause weight gain, sexual problems, fatigue, or brain fog
